77, Peel Street, Hull is described in the public record as a period house with 1,463 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 79.1 m2 plot.
Locally, houses of this size normally have 4 bedrooms with a garden.
Our estimate of the sale value of 77, Peel Street, Hull is £139,952 and its rental estimate is £856 per month, given the available information and assuming reasonable condition.

The condition of a property plays an important role in determining its value, with the degree of impact varying by property type, size and location.
For 77, Peel Street, Hull, we estimate a market value of £146,950 and a rental value of £899 per month when presented in very good decorative order. Should the property require extensive cosmetic improvement, those figures would reduce to £130,156 and £796 per month respectively.
Over the last year, 77, Peel Street, Hull has seen its estimated sale value drop by £475 (0.3%) and its estimated rental value rise by £33 per month (3.8%). This results in an estimated gross rental yield of 7.3%.
HM Land Registry records the plot of land for 77, Peel Street, Hull as measuring 79 m2.
That makes it the 8th largest plot in the postcode, where 7 of the 23 other houses have recorded plot data.
77, Peel Street, Hull has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of C.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 16 Apr 2026.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.

The recent census recorded whether a resident owned or rented their home.
In the area around 77, Peel Street, Hull, 57.2% of property is socially rented and 15.9% is privately owned with a mortgage.

The recent census recorded the highest level of education achieved by residents in the local area.
In the area around 77, Peel Street, Hull, 24.9% of residents are recorded as possessing school level qualifications and 17.7% as possessing degree level qualifications.

The most recent census in 2021 recorded the age of all UK residents.
In the area around 77, Peel Street, Hull, the average age was 36.6 and the most common age was 32.
